As many of you have heard the GTX 970 has gotten a lot of heat because of the memory allocation. It uses 3.5GB and the other 500MB only when it's necessary. This has gotten a lot of buzz and is justified.
What is not justified is the trash talk about it making games stutter when it actually is using more than 3.5GB VRAM.
In practice the 500MB section doesn't make anything stutter or cause lag spikes.
Some variables are showing incorrectly only because of a conflict between shadowplay and MSI overlay. GPU, MEM frequencies are off, the voltage and VRAM.
However the VRAM for those of you who have the game and/or have seen benchmarks know that at 2k maxed out it reaches 3.8-3.9GB very fast.
MSI Afterburner Overlay turned on at 02:30.
